Poland and Soviet Russia were both climbing out from the ashes of monarch rule. They quickly scrambled to reclaim borders and expand those borders. Poland was technically the first to expand and move into Russian territory by capturing Vilnius and then Kyiv. This was not a "big bad Russians were conquering poor Poland" situation.
